DESCRIPTION:
The QS3245 provides a set of eight high-speed CMOS TTL-compatible bus switches in a pinout compatible with 74FCT245, 74F245, 74ALS/AS/LS245 8-bit transceivers. The low ON resistance of the QS3245 allows inputs to be connected to outputs without adding propagation delay and without generating additional ground bounce noise. The Output Enable (OE) signal turns the switches on similar to theOE signal of the 74’245.
QuickSwitch devices provide an order of magnitude faster speed than conventional logic devices.
The QS3245 is characterized for operation at -40°C to +85°C.
FEATURES:
• Enhanced N channel FET with no inherent diode to Vcc
• 5Ω bidirectional switches connect inputs to outputs
• Pin compatible with the 74F245, 74FCT245, and 74FCT245T
• Low power CMOS proprietary technology
• Zero propagation delay, zero ground bounce
• Undershoot clamp diodes on all switch and control inputs
• TTL-compatible control inputs
• Available in SOIC and QSOP packages
APPLICATIONS:
• Hot-swapping, hot-docking
• Voltage translation (5V to 3.3V)
• Power conservation
• Capacitance reduction and isolation
• Logic replacement (data processing)
• Clock gating
• Bus switching and isolation
